Tr. Hemmert et al., SYSTEMATIC 1 M EXPANSION FOR SPIN-3/2 PARTICLES IN BARYON CHIRAL PERTURBATION-THEORY/, Physics letters. Section B, 395(1-2), 1997, pp. 89-95
Starting from a relativistic formulation of the pion-nucleon-delta sys
tem, the most general structure of 1/M corrections for a heavy baryon
chiral lagrangian including spin 3/2 resonances is given. The heavy co
mponents of relativistic nucleon and delta fields are integrated out a
nd their contributions to the next-to-leading order lagrangians are co
nstructed explicitly. The effective theory obtained admits a systemati
c expansion in terms of soft momenta, the pion mass m(pi) and the delt
a-nucleon mass difference Delta. As an application, we consider neutra
l pion photoproduction at threshold to third order in this small scale
expansion.
